Boros Angels with the fixing of Flower // Flourish, the options and versatility of Assure // Assemble, and the swiss army knife (Swiss Autumn Knight?) of Knight of Autumn.
Naya base white's mana fixing and mana base is second to none right now, leaps and bounds better than any other three color mana base in standard currently. I have never been caught unable to cast my spells because my lands don't produce the right colors, and the only time lands come into play tapped is maybe on turn 1. If you're unlucky.
The biggest barrier I've run into with this deck is curving out vs card advantage. The Treasure Map 's main deck used to be Knight of Grace, which adds a lot of pressure paired with History of Benalia, but I oft found myself running out of steam should the game go longer. There's solid arguments for keeping the maps in the sideboard and being as streamlined as possible, I merely haven't tested both options extensively enough.
The angel package has always proven itself to be a contender in any metagame, and Lyra Dawnbringer currently is owed the thanks for bringing the entire family together. An uninterrupted curve of Resplendent Angel into Aurelia, Exemplar of Justice into Lyra Dawnbringer is enough to close the door on any deck, irrespective of what they have going on on their side of the table.
Being part Boros allows the options of Justice Strike and Lava Coil should we need removal, and everything that profitably blocks us in the air or presents a major headache on the ground is easily answered by Justice Strike (eat your heart out, Doom Whisperer). Ixalan's Binding and / or Conclave Tribunal are also options for problematic permanents, but most of the time decks won't be quick enough for one permanent to drag them out of the hole they find themselves in.
More often than not, game 1 you're going to be on the beatdown plan. However, in the case of mono red aggro or even Izzet Wizards (Wizzet?) a couple of mainboard copies of Deafening Clarion should be enough to keep you alive. Additionally, the lifelink half of the card is super relevant with Resplendent Angel, gaining you often enough life to put a 4/4 token into play - but that's all Boros Angels stuff.
